EXCLUSIVE TO CHRISTIE’S INTERNATIONAL REAL ESTATE:

This Estate combines luxury with a profound sense of heritage.

Steeped in history and charm, this exquisite 1865 country estate was originally constructed in the 16th century on solid rock as a folly for its aristocratic owner. Today, it is set within 24 acres (9.93 hectares) of serene pastures, open fields, and private woodlands. Horse enthusiasts will appreciate the post-and-rail fenced paddocks, perfectly suited for equestrian pursuits.

The chateau spans five floors, featuring spacious living areas on the first floor that open onto a grand terrace with breathtaking views. The expansive kitchen is complemented by a cozy back kitchen. Bedrooms occupy the second, third, fourth, and fifth floors, while an additional wing retains its original character, offering potential for five more bedrooms if desired. This truly is a fairytale chateau.

Beyond the main residence, the grounds boast a variety of features, including a first-floor apartment awaiting renovation, two barns, two stables, a swimming pool, and a tennis court.

Chateau : 691,29m²
Dependance : 246.00m²

Additionally, the estate houses the ruins of a chapel nestled in the woodlands, presenting an ideal opportunity for future development.

Nestled in the heart of the Lot-et-Garonne, the estate was the former home of a Count who gave his life for his country, dying ’Mort pour la France’ in 1940. It sits within a region that was a fierce stronghold for the French Resistance

Close to the capital of the Lot et Garonne AGEN, with convenient access to the TGV railway station, enabling swift journeys to major cities like Bordeaux and Paris. For private air travel, the Agen private jet airport caters to both business and leisure needs. International Airports : Bordeaux and Toulouse.
